OPPO F3 Plus (6GB RAM) vs Motorola One Power
Here you can compare OPPO F3 Plus (6GB RAM) and Motorola One Power. Comparing OPPO F3 Plus (6GB RAM) vs Motorola One Power on Smartprix enables you to check their respective specs scores and unique features. It would potentially help you understand how OPPO F3 Plus (6GB RAM) stands against Motorola One Power and which one should you buy The current lowest price found for OPPO F3 Plus (6GB RAM) is ₹22,990 and for Motorola One Power is ₹11,890. The details of both of these products were last updated on May 07, 2024.
Specification | OPPO F3 Plus (6GB RAM) | Motorola One Power |
---|---|---|
Internal Memory | 64 GB | 64 GB |
Battery | 4000 mAh, Li-ion Battery | 5000 mAh, Li-ion Battery |
Display | 6 inches, 1080 x 1920 pixels | 6.2 inches, 1080 x 2246 pixels |
OS | Android v6.0 (Marshmallow) | Android v8.1 (Oreo) |
Rear Camera | 16 MP with autofocus | 16 MP f/1.8 5 MP f/2.2 with autofocus |
Price | ₹22,990 | ₹11,890 |

Overview
Specs Score | 69 / 100 | 70 / 100 Better Specs |
Display Resolution | 1080 x 1920 pixels | 1080 x 2246 pixels Better Resolution |
RAM | 6 GB More RAM | 4 GB |
CPU Clock Speed | 1.95 GHz Faster Clock Speed | 1.8 GHz |
Front Camera | 16 MP + 8 MP Dual Better Front Camera Resolution | 12 MP |
Weight | 185 g Lighter | 205 g |
Thickness | 7.4 mm Slimmer | 8.98 mm |
Battery | 4000 mAh | 5000 mAh Bigger Battery |
Unique Features | No | FM Radio |
